Want Night Shift For Your Mac or PC? Here’s How to Keep the Blue Light Away

Staring at a computer screen throughout the day is not great for you especially in the evenings. Screens emit blue light mimicking the sun so your brain may stop producing melatonin at night causing you to stay up later than usual. This could cause long term health risks such as stress and depression due to lack of sleep.
Apple released a feature last year on iOS devices called Night Shift aiming to cut back on eye strain and sleeplessness but they have not announced anything similar for desktop devices.
